Description
The Victron VE.Bus BMS protects individual cells in Victron LiFePO4 batteries used with VE.Bus inverter chargers, across 12 to 48VDC.
Each battery contains its own integrated balancing, temperature and voltage monitoring, and the BMS coordinates them. That layered arrangement is how a multi-battery lithium bank stays balanced: the cells manage themselves and the BMS acts on the system when any one of them reports trouble.
On approaching under-voltage it shuts down or disconnects loads before the battery is damaged by excessive discharge. Deep discharge on LiFePO4 causes permanent capacity loss rather than a recoverable condition, so acting early is the whole purpose.
